    >   +static inline int aspeed_peci_check_idle(struct aspeed_peci *priv)
    >   +{
    >   +       u32 cmd_sts = readl(priv->base + ASPEED_PECI_CMD);
    >   +
    >   +       if (FIELD_GET(ASPEED_PECI_CMD_STS_MASK, cmd_sts) ==
ASPEED_PECI_CMD_STS_ADDR_T_NEGO)
    >   +               aspeed_peci_init_regs(priv);

As long as the state is not idle, the controller need to reinitialize the PECI
register for solving the PECI controller hang.
Before ast2600A3, the controller should assert/de-assert the reset for solving
the hang issue.
For backward compatible, I suggest to add the reset assert/de-assert in this
place.
        if (FIELD_GET(ASPEED_PECI_CMD_STS_MASK, cmd_sts)) {
                        reset_control_assert(priv->rst);
                        reset_control_deassert(priv->rst);
                        aspeed_peci_init_regs(priv);
        }
Ack.

Add the function of automatically calculating the settings to adapt to the bus
frequency.
If we want to go with exposing "bus-frequency", instead of hardware properties,
I don't think we should opencode it in this way.
Rather, we should expose it as a clock, passing "clock-frequency" property via
DTS and exposing it using struct clk_hw.
We would then just call clock API (clk_round_rate / clk_set_rate etc),
presenting this as what it actually is (a "custom" clock divider).

Thanks
-Iwona
        static void aspeed_peci_bus_freq_setup(struct aspeed_peci *priv)
        {
                unsigned long src_clk_rate;
                int delta_value, delta_tmp, clk_divisor, clk_divisor_tmp;
                u32 msg_timing, clk_div;

                src_clk_rate = clk_get_rate(priv->clk);

                /*
                 * PECI bus freq  = (source clk rate) / (4 *
(PECI04[15:8]*4+1) * (1 << PECI00[10:8]))
                 * (1 << PECI00[10:8]) * (PECI04[15:8]*4+1) = (source clk
rate) / (4 * PECI bus freq )
                 */
                clk_divisor = src_clk_rate / (4 * priv->bus_freq);
                delta_value = clk_divisor;
                /* Find the closest divisor for bus-frequency */
                for (msg_timing = 1; msg_timing <= 255; msg_timing++)
                        for (clk_div = 0; clk_div < 7;
                                clk_div++) {
                                clk_divisor_tmp = (1 << clk_div) *
                                                (msg_timing * 4 + 1);
                                delta_tmp = abs(clk_divisor -
clk_divisor_tmp);
                                if (delta_tmp < delta_value) {
                                        delta_value = delta_tmp;
                                        priv->msg_timing = msg_timing;
                                        priv->addr_timing = priv->msg_timing;
                                        priv->clk_div = clk_div;
                                }
                        }
        }
